Are UK Lobbyists Pulling The Strings In US Elections?

A UK-based organization called the Center for Countering Digital Hate (CCDH) is facing serious accusations. A pro-Republican legal group, America First Legal (AFL), claims that the CCDH has been secretly working with the U.S. government to censor American voices and influence the presidential election in favor of Democrats. They believe the CCDH is acting like a foreign agent without registering, which is required by law.

Gene Hamilton, a leader at AFL, stated that their investigation revealed shocking details about how this foreign group is impacting American democracy and the rights of citizens. He claims that the CCDH is trying to stop people from exercising their First Amendment rights, which protect free speech from government interference.

The CCDH claims to be fighting for human rights and online civil liberties. However, AFL argues that their actions promote censorship on social media platforms. The CEO of CCDH, Imran Ahmed, has boasted about campaigns that pressured big companies like Google to stop advertising with certain media outlets, including conservative ones like the Federalist and ZeroHedge.

The organization was founded by Morgan McSweeney, who is closely connected to UK Prime Minister Keir Starmer. Interestingly, McSweeney’s group has also been helping Vice President Kamala Harris’s election campaign. In fact, they share an address in London, leading to questions about their connections.

AFL claims that the CCDH worked with the White House and various state governments in 2021 to censor voices that disagreed with the official narrative on COVID-19. They point to a report the CCDH released that labeled some critics of lockdowns as “the Disinformation Dozen,” calling for them to be banned from social media. Following this, Democratic attorneys general from twelve states pressured major platforms like Twitter and Facebook to take action against these critics. AFL alleges that the CCDH was in touch with the Connecticut Attorney General’s office before the report was published, suggesting that they might have coordinated their efforts.

The CCDH’s board includes Simon Clark, who previously worked at influential think tanks in Washington. Meanwhile, AFL has also taken legal action against the Atlantic Council, another organization they claim is collaborating with the Biden administration to restrict free speech in the U.S.

Recently leaked internal documents from the CCDH reveal that their top priority was to undermine Elon Musk’s Twitter by focusing on advertising and urging regulatory action in the UK and EU. This raises further concerns about their influence on American social media and free speech.
